As John Leguizamo joined the cast of Christopher Nolan’s The Odyssey, he found himself immersed in the role in one major way.

The Golden Globe nominee recalled that he “could not see” for up to 14 hours a day on the set of the blockbuster, which is now playing in theaters, due to the contact lenses he had to wear in portraying Odysseus’ (Matt Damon) blind servant Eumaeus.
